MASON CITY — A two-vehicle crash near Mason City left one driver with a minor injury and caused disabling damage to both vehicles, according to the Cerro Gordo County Sheriff’s Office.

Deputies were dispatched at about 3:18 p.m. on May 22, 2026, to the intersection of 255th Street and Lark Avenue for a reported two-vehicle crash with possible injury.

According to the sheriff’s office, 70-year-old Becky Kay Carstens of Rockwell was driving a gray 2021 Nissan Rogue southbound on Lark Avenue at 255th Street. After stopping at the stop sign, Carstens allegedly pulled into the intersection and struck a white 2016 Ford Fusion SE driven by 20-year-old Kylie Renae Stillman of Ackley.

Authorities said the two vehicles collided in the intersection, causing disabling damage to both vehicles.

Stillman was treated at the scene by Mason City and Clear Lake fire medics for a very minor airbag injury, according to the sheriff’s office.

The crash remains under investigation by the Cerro Gordo County Sheriff’s Office.

Assisting agencies included Mason City Fire Medics, the Clear Lake Fire Department, Clear Lake Fire Medics and the Iowa State Patrol.
